Video: GMS Carnage Ensues as Tyler Ankrum and Brett Moffitt Crash Together Late at Kansas

On lap 93 of the 147 NASCAR Gander RV & Outdoors Truck Series EPT 200 at Kansas Speedway, every car owner’s biggest fear happened for GMS Racing.

Three of their trucks were involved in an incident, two of them are done for the day after a crash coming off of turn four.

Zane Smith, who drives the team’s No. 21 machine and swept Stages 1 and 2 of Saturday’s event, got into the back of his teammate Tyler Ankrum in the No. 26 truck. The contact sent Ankrum hard into another GMS Racing truck, the No. 23 of Brett Moffitt.

Moffitt and Ankrum are done for the day, while Smith will continue on and try to win the race.
